Wine market panorama before the holidays
The annual turnover from wine sales amounts to 7.5 billion forints, which comes from the sales of 9.5 million bottles – SPAR told Világgazdaság.
20 percent of the sales are concentrated in the November-December period, and the company expects a growth of 5-7 percent this year, but competitors expect a similar growth. Lidl also reported about more than 10 million bottles and Auchan 7.5 million. (Gyöngyösi Balázs, vg.hu)
